What Is CJC-1295 and How Does It Work?

CJC-1295 is a man-made peptide that mimics growth hormone-releasing hormone (GHRH). It signals your pituitary gland to release more of your body's own growth hormone (GH). This is different from taking synthetic GH directly. Instead, CJC-1295 works with your body's natural systems to increase hormone output.

Once GH rises, it also boosts insulin-like growth factor-1 (IGF-1). IGF-1 plays a key role in tissue repair, metabolism, and muscle maintenance. This two-step hormonal chain reaction is the basis for most claims about CJC-1295 growth hormone benefits.

The Science Behind the Hormone Boost

A widely cited human study found that a single injection of CJC-1295 raised mean plasma GH levels by about 2- to 10-fold. This effect lasted for six days or more. IGF-1 levels increased by roughly 1.5- to 3-fold, staying elevated for 9 to 11 days. These numbers come from controlled clinical research in healthy adults, not from anecdotal wellness reports.

This means CJC-1295 does have a measurable, lasting effect on hormone levels. However, hormone increases alone do not guarantee specific wellness outcomes like weight loss or better sleep. That distinction matters when evaluating any peptide program.

8 CJC-1295 Growth Hormone Benefits Backed by Research and Clinical Interest

Below is a breakdown of the benefits most often associated with CJC-1295. Some are well-supported by hormone data, while others remain areas of ongoing interest without strong clinical proof in healthy adults.

  1. Increased Growth Hormone Output — The strongest, most consistent finding. GH levels rise significantly and stay elevated for days after a single dose.
  2. Extended IGF-1 Elevation — IGF-1 levels remain higher for over a week, supporting tissue and metabolic processes tied to this hormone.
  3. Potential Support for Body Composition — Some wellness clinics promote CJC-1295 for lean muscle support and fat loss, though large-scale proof in healthy adults is limited.
  4. Possible Recovery Support — Higher GH and IGF-1 are linked to tissue repair processes, but direct recovery benefits from CJC-1295 use are not firmly established.
  5. Reported Sleep Quality Improvements — GH naturally rises during deep sleep, leading some users to report better rest, though clinical evidence specific to CJC-1295 is sparse.
  6. Energy Level Claims — Anecdotal reports mention increased energy, but this benefit lacks robust controlled trial support.
  7. Interest in Anti-Aging Applications — Because GH naturally declines with age, some view CJC-1295 as a tool for healthy aging support, though this use is not FDA-approved.
  8. Possible Bone and Skin Support — IGF-1 has a role in tissue health, leading to marketing claims about bone density and skin quality that require more research.

What Does the Research Actually Show?

The most reliable evidence for CJC-1295 comes from a small number of clinical studies focused on hormone levels, not lifestyle outcomes. One key study, published and indexed through the National Institutes of Health's research database, measured GH and IGF-1 changes after single and repeated doses in healthy volunteers.

These studies confirm the hormone-boosting mechanism works as designed. However, they do not prove that CJC-1295 reliably improves muscle mass, fat loss, sleep, or cognition in people without a diagnosed growth hormone deficiency. This gap between confirmed hormone changes and marketed wellness outcomes is important context for anyone considering peptide therapy.

CJC-1295 vs. Ipamorelin: Understanding the Difference

Many wellness clinics discuss CJC-1295 alongside ipamorelin, another peptide used to support GH release. While both target the same hormonal pathway, they work through slightly different mechanisms. CJC-1295 acts as a GHRH analog, while ipamorelin mimics ghrelin to stimulate GH release through a separate receptor.

Some clinics combine the two, believing this amplifies GH signaling more than either peptide alone. However, this combination approach is not backed by large-scale, high-quality clinical trials in healthy populations. Key Differences at a Glance

  • CJC-1295 has a longer half-life, meaning its effects last several days.
  • Ipamorelin has a shorter action window and is often dosed more frequently.
  • Both are discussed in wellness settings, but neither carries FDA approval for general use.
  • Combination protocols are popular in peptide clinics but lack strong clinical backing.
  • Individual response can vary significantly based on age, health status, and goals.

Is CJC-1295 Safe for Healthy Adults?

Safety is one of the most important questions to ask before considering any peptide therapy. CJC-1295 is not approved by the FDA for general human therapeutic use. This means products sold outside regulated medical settings may carry real risks.

A 2024 FDA regulatory docket reflects ongoing scrutiny of peptides like CJC-1295, highlighting continued regulatory interest rather than approval for wellness use. This is an important distinction for anyone weighing the pros and cons of trying this peptide.

Risks to Consider Before Starting Peptide Therapy

  • Products from unregulated sources may have inconsistent dosing or purity issues.
  • Contamination risks increase when peptides are not sourced through licensed medical channels.
  • Long-term safety data in healthy adults remains limited.
  • Interactions with existing health conditions or medications are not fully studied.
  • Self-administration without medical guidance increases risk of improper use.

Who Should Avoid CJC-1295 Peptide Therapy?

Certain individuals should be especially cautious or avoid CJC-1295 entirely. This peptide is not appropriate for everyone, regardless of wellness goals.

  1. People with active cancer or a history of certain cancers, since elevated GH and IGF-1 may influence cell growth pathways.
  2.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als, due to a lack of safety data in these populations.
  3. Anyone with uncontrolled diabetes, since GH can affect blood sugar regulation.
  4. Patients with untreated thyroid disorders, which can interact with hormone signaling.
  5. Individuals seeking a quick fix without addressing underlying lifestyle factors like diet, sleep, and exercise.

If you fall into any of these categories, a conversation with a primary care provider is essential before considering peptide therapy of any kind.

Alternative Ways to Support Growth Hormone Naturally

Before considering any peptide, it helps to know that lifestyle habits also influence natural GH production. These strategies carry far less risk and are backed by decades of research.

  • Prioritize deep, quality sleep, since GH release peaks during this stage.
  • Engage in regular strength training and high-intensity exercise.
  • Maintain a balanced diet with adequate protein intake.
  • Manage stress levels, since chronic cortisol elevation can suppress GH.
  • Avoid excessive alcohol consumption, which can disrupt hormone balance.
